【摘要】 数字化工厂作为将制造技术与数字技术、智能技术和新一代信息技术融合的技术,给制造业带来新的模式、技术、理念和应用,展现出未来制造业发展和制造技术发展的新前景。随着装备涂装对效率和稳定性要求的不断提高,涂装智能化的重要性日益增加。通过对涂装智能数字化工厂方案进行研究,通过对涂装智能数字化工厂总体设计,分析数字化工厂各组成部分,为涂装智能数字化工厂提供一种可以提高涂料利用率和实现节能环保的可行性方案,实现涂装产品的智能制造,有效提高企业的设计、研发和生产等方面的能力。

【Abstract】 As a technology that integrates manufacturing technology with digital technology, intelligent technology, and new-generation information technology, the digital factory brings new models, technologies, concepts and applications to the manufacturing industry, showing new prospects for the development of manufacturing and manufacturing technology in the future. With the continuous improvement of equipment coating requirements for efficiency and stability, the importance of intelligent coating is increasing. The coating intelligent digital factory scheme was researched, the various components of the digital factory were analyzed through the overall design of the coating intelligent digital factory, and a feasibility for the coating intelligent digital factory was provided to increase the utilization rate of coatings and realize energy conservation and environmental protection. The program realizes the intelligent manufacturing of coating products and effectively improves the company′s design, R&D, and production capabilities.
